We opened our doors for the first time in 1979. From the very beginning, our objective was to meet the educational needs of the people of Central Illinois. While we’ve continued to expand, we’ve never lost sight of that original goal. Since then, we’ve helped thousands to achieve their dreams of a college education. Today we offer an array of accelerated and traditional bachelor’s degree programs.
